Master the fundamental aspects of computer science. The different courses offered are based on a common core in theoretical bases, programming, mathematics applied to computing and optimization, as well as computer systems and software engineering. This gives you the opportunity to address practical and theoretical problems related to the design and development of software. Throughout the program, explore a variety of topics including artificial intelligence, optimization, bioinformatics, software engineering, computer graphics, compilation, signal processing and quantum computing.

Several paths are offered to you:

  • The intensive 2-year path includes 6 consecutive terms of 15 credits (i.e. 5 courses), including 2 summers. It offers identical content to the normal program. This intensive path can be a stimulating challenge for high-achieving students who wish to complete their undergraduate studies more  quickly in order to begin graduate studies or enter the job market.
  • The international path allows you to study up to 2 terms in foreign universities in America, Asia and Europe, notably at the French University Pierre and Marie Curie (Paris VI).
  • The Honor pathway is aimed at the most successful students who wish to learn the application of formal research methods at the graduate level, but from the baccalaureate level. The choice of this path is made mid-program.
